logo

Output eebc21c75911242528266758d87c40aafc81df41d145dc0271cb5e6822028563:1

value
12915000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ad9e53b012a267c4ca8834724b8125a5cd2bc965 OP_EQUAL
address
3HX2VUbjmu6EFVjNjAdzN4ebtcHYJ5jAq6
transaction
eebc21c75911242528266758d87c40aafc81df41d145dc0271cb5e6822028563